Ticket: Slimmed image breaks runtime on Pellarc build agents.

Repro steps:
1. Build the hollowed image with the strip-layers profile enabled.
2. Push to the staging registry and deploy to the canary pool.
3. Container exits with a missing shared-library error within ten seconds.

Expected: parity with the full image. Actual: crash loop. Suspect the trim step removes the resolver libs. To pull the failing image from the staging registry, authenticate with the token below.

session JWT of tawip-kajog = eyJhbGciOiJIUzI1NiIsInR5cCI6IkpXVCJ9.eyJzdWIiOiI2dKYGGIn0.afsnASii

## Handover: Stormfan weather-alert fan-out

Handing over the Stormfan service, which fans out severe-weather alerts to regional subscriber shards. The main thing to watch in review is the retry policy: we dropped the per-shard retry count after the March incident where retries amplified load during a regional outage. Dedupe windows are per alert class, not global, which surprises people. Nothing else is exotic — delivery order is best-effort and documented as such. The settings the service currently runs with in production are listed here.

config for yahof-tajop:
zorath:
  pin: 7493
  metrics_host: metrics.zorath.tolvaqsys.internal
  tenant: praiel
  seal: seal_fd9cd4f1

Hey, quick handover on the string-extraction script for Lumewick. It crawls the templates nightly and dumps untranslated keys into the staging bundle — don't run it mid-release or Priya's localization batch gets clobbered. New folks: the flags are mostly self-explanatory, just never use --force on Fridays. Full run instructions and known quirks live on the internal page below.

wiki page, bahof-tajef: https://harbor.crelvostack.local/secrets/deploy/spaces/merge_requests/352483d166532f3d